Alright, so we're starting strong with the Air Jordan 11 Rare Air. First thing I noticed out the box? The White/Black-Bright Concord color-blocking is super clean... I mean, it's a classic 11 look but "without" the patent leather! The mesh upper looks great in-hand, and for around $200 USD, the initial quality seems solid. A nice, versatile pickup for sure. To wrap it up: The Air Jordan 11 Rare Air gets a thumbs up from me for everyday wear. It's a practical take on a legendary design. You get the looks, solid comfort, and a better price. Just don't expect the full OG 11 experience. Know what you're buying, and you'll likely be happy adding this version to your collection. Putting these Air Jordan 11 Rare Airs on my feet was a different experience. The fit is surprisingly good - TTS for me. The big thing? That leather upper makes it "way" more breathable than a standard 11. The comfort is there, but it's a different kind of cushioning - a bit firmer at first. If you're used to the plush feel of the Concord or Bred 11, this feels more... utilitarian.
